Visiting Scotland’s Oldest Castle
Dunvegan Castle, Scotland’s oldest continuously inhabited castle, stands as a testament to the island’s rich history. This 13th-century fortress, home to the Clan MacLeod for over 800 years, is a must-visit destination on the Isle of Skye driving tour.
Visitors can explore the grand castle interiors, adorned with antique furnishings and historic artifacts, and wander through the enchanting castle gardens. The tour provides detailed directions to the castle, which is located just a short drive from the other iconic landmarks on the itinerary.
While the castle entry ticket isn’t included in the tour price, it’s an opportunity to delve deeper into Skye’s captivating past and uncover the stories that echo within its ancient walls.

What Is the Weather Like on the Isle of Skye?
The weather on the Isle of Skye is typically cool and unpredictable. Visitors can expect a mix of rain, wind, and occasional sunshine throughout the year. Layers and proper gear are recommended to enjoy the island’s stunning landscapes.
